Which Indian city pays the highest tax?

Asked by: Verna Roberts Sr.  |  Last update: August 10, 2026
Score: 5/5 (73 votes)

Mumbai is the Indian city that pays the highest tax, contributing over 33% of India's total Income Tax collection, cementing its position as the country's financial capital. Following Mumbai, Delhi ranks second, contributing 14-15%, and Bengaluru (Bengaluru) ranks third, contributing approximately 10% to the total tax revenue.

Which city pays the highest tax in India?

According to the latest data from the CBDT, Mumbai alone contributes to over 33% of India's total Income Tax collection! That is one-third of the entire country's contribution coming from just one city. Delhi follows in second place with 14-15%, while the Silicon Valley of India, Bengaluru, contributes around 10%.

Who pays 42% tax in India?

Maximum marginal rate is the highest rate of tax at any income level. This means for those with incomes between Rs 2 crore and Rs 5 crore, 39% will be the highest applicable tax rate, and for those with incomes above Rs 5 crore, it will be 42.74% — the highest tax rate since 1992.

Which is the highest tax paying state in India?

Maharashtra has consistently been the highest taxpayer state in India, largely due to its status as the financial hub of the country. Cities like Mumbai and Pune contribute significantly to the state's tax revenues, driven by industries such as banking, technology, and manufacturing.

Which city in India has no tax?

Sikkim remains India's only tax-free state, granting full income tax exemptions to its residents under Article 371(F) , Section 10(26AAA) of the Income Tax Act, 1961.

Which states have no income tax?

Nine U.S. states currently have no state income tax on earned income: Alaska, Florida, Nevada, New Hampshire, South Dakota, Tennessee, Texas, Washington, and Wyoming, though some nuances exist, like Washington's new capital gains tax and New Hampshire's phase-out of its interest/dividend tax. These states often balance their budgets with higher sales, property, or excise taxes.

Who pays zero tax in India?

In her 2025 Budget speech,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man shared big news. Under the new regime, if you earn up to Rs 12 lakh, you will not have to pay any income tax. Salaried taxpayers get an extra benefit too. The standard deduction, which was Rs 50,000 before, has now gone up to Rs 75,000 for the new regime.

Why are taxes so high in India?

Reliance on Indirect Taxes: Due to the narrow direct tax base, the government heavily relies on indirect taxes, including GST, Road Tax, Fuel Cess, Entertainment Tax, Toll Tax, Krishi Kalyan Cess, Swachh Bharat Cess, Education Cess, and what not. These taxes are regressive and impact all consumers, regardless of income.
